We also recommend scheduling a professional AC maintenance visit each spring before the heat arrives. A tune-up cleans the coils, checks refrigerant levels, tests electrical components, and verifies that your system is operating at peak efficiency. Indoor Air Quality
Glen Aubrey homes that rely on forced-air systems can accumulate dust, allergens, and uncomfortably dry winter air that affects both comfort and health. ANC installs Aprilaire whole-home humidifiers, dehumidifiers, and air purifiers through our indoor air quality service — a brand with a decades-long reputation for solutions that integrate seamlessly with your existing HVAC system. A whole-home humidifier prevents the dry, static-charged winter air that cracks woodwork and irritates respiratory systems, while a whole-home dehumidifier keeps summer moisture in check without relying on portable units.

Duct Cleaning & Dryer Duct Cleaning
Professional duct cleaning is especially valuable in older Glen Aubrey homes where ductwork may have accumulated years — or decades — of dust, debris, and in some cases mold. Clean ducts improve airflow, reduce allergens, and help your heating and cooling equipment operate more efficiently. ANC also provides dryer duct cleaning, an often-overlooked service that reduces fire risk and helps your dryer run faster and use less energy.

Glen Aubrey’s Seasonal Heating & Cooling Guide
Glen Aubrey’s location in the Nanticoke Valley gives it a climate that demands year-round attention to your HVAC systems. Here’s a seasonal overview to help you stay ahead of the curve:
- Fall (September – October): Schedule your annual furnace or boiler tune-up before the first hard freeze. This is the best time to address any issues identified over the summer while parts and scheduling are readily available.
- Winter (November – March): Monitor your heating system closely during extended cold snaps. If you notice uneven heating, unusual sounds, or a spike in your NYSEG bill, call for a diagnostic before a small issue becomes a complete breakdown.
- Spring (April – May): Turn your attention to cooling. Schedule an AC tune-up and consider duct cleaning to clear out winter dust before you start running the system daily.
- Summer (June – August): Glen Aubrey’s humid summers can push air conditioners hard. If your system is struggling to maintain temperature or running constantly, an AC repair or assessment can prevent a full system failure during peak heat.
